Constructive feedback
This type of feedback is specific, issue-focused and based on observations. There are
four types of constructive feedback:
- Negative feedback – corrective comments about past behaviour. Focuses on behaviour that
wasn’t successful and shouldn’t be repeated.
- Positive feedback – affirming comments about past behaviour. Focuses on behaviour that
was successful and should be continued.
- Negative feed-forward – corrective comments about future performance. Focuses on
behaviour that should be avoided in the future.
- Positive feed-forward – affirming comments about future behaviour. Focused on behaviour
that will improve performance in the future.
